On hot days, the A/C almost always quits while in city traffic. Research from this forum and elsewhere points to the high pressure sensor. This is an easy fix but an expensive part. Before I chunk down $100 for a part most likely to solve my problem, I'd like to know if there is a way I can test the high pressure sensor.

This is a 2000 S70 2.4L non Turbo.

Many times if the charge is low it will work fine but under heavy demand the low charge will cause the evaporator to freeze up resulting in A/C shut down. When it thaws out it will re activate. I would have the charge checked.
